Area not filled with curve crossing zeros several time, any ideas ?

Hello,
I want to filled the area between the zero and a curve.
I use area and it works for a gausien function but not for cardinal sinus.
here is the code :
w1=-100:0.01:100;
%%Gaussienne
w0=10;
wg = 10;
Ig = (1./(wg*sqrt(pi)))*exp(-((w1-w0)./(wg)).^2);
area(w1,Ig,'FaceColor',[1 0.6 0.6],'EdgeColor',[1 0 0],'LineWidth',5)
%%Cardinal sinus
w0= 0;
Sig = 0.25;
sc = sin((w1-w0)*Sig)./((w1-w0)*Sig);
area(w1,sc,'FaceColor',[1 0.6 0.6],'EdgeColor',[1 0 0],'LineWidth',5)
Any ideas ?
thank you
